Specifications
Series: 3640, Sigma Inductors
Packaging: Tape & Reel (TR) 
Part Status: Active
Type: Thin Film
Material - Core: --
Inductance: 6.8nH
Tolerance: ±2%
Current Rating: 110mA
Current - Saturation: --
Shielding: Unshielded
DC Resistance (DCR): 2.3 Ohm Max
Q @ Freq: 8 @ 500MHz
Frequency - Self Resonant: 4GHz
Ratings: --
Operating Temperature: --
Inductance Frequency - Test: 500MHz
Mounting Type: Surface Mount
Package / Case: 0201 (0603 Metric)
Supplier Device Package: 0201
Size / Dimension: 0.024" L x 0.012" W (0.60mm x 0.30mm)
Height - Seated (Max): 0.011" (0.28mm)

Fixed Inductors

4-2176075-6 is a type of fixed inductor. A fixed inductor is an electronic component that stores energy in a magnetic field when it is energized by an electric current. The 4-2176075-6 fixed inductor has a variety of applications and employs a simple working principle.

Application Field

Fixed inductors are used in a wide range of applications and contexts. In power supplies and power converters, fixed inductors are used to store energy and to control the current. They are also employed in applications such as signal processing, switching power supplies, and battery chargers. In electronic circuits, fixed inductors are often used to filter off or stop certain frequencies from passing through.

Working Principle

The basic working principle of the 4-2176075-6 fixed inductor is simple and straightforward. When electric current is applied to the inductor, it stores energy in the magnetic field. The strength of the magnetic field and how much energy it can store is called ‘inductance’. When the electric current ceases, the stored energy escapes in the form of a changing magnetic field, which is itself also an electrical current.
